Understanding ADU Floor Plans: Maximizing Space Efficiently
Designing an ADU requires a willing information of spatial potency. The ground plan is the backbone of any victorious ADU project, as it dictates how neatly you can actually utilize the obtainable house. Here’s what to imagine while constructing your plan:
Functionality: Prioritize how every discipline will be used. Will there be a separate dwelling area? A kitchen? A bathroom? Defining those roles early supports streamline your design.
Layout: Opt for an open-notion design if house allows for. This creates an illusion of greater room and encourages natural and organic pale movement across your ADU.
Storage Solutions: Clever storage strategies resembling built-in cupboards and multi-simple furnishings can radically give a boost to software with out overcrowding.
Outdoor Integration: Consider whether your ADU will consist of outdoors places like patios or decks that may make bigger residing spaces outdoors.
Sustainability: Incorporating sustainable practices on your ADU design now not in simple terms merits the ambiance but additionally reduces lengthy-time period rates linked to potential utilization.
By targeting these components, you’ll pave the way for a properly-structured and functional accessory living unit that meets your desires.

FAQ 1: What is an Accessory Dwelling Unit (ADU)?
An accessory dwelling unit (ADU) is a secondary housing unit placed on the equal lot as a valuable dwelling, designed to feature independently as its personal residing area.
FAQ 2: How much does it expense to construct an ADU?
Costs range considerably dependent on vicinity, length, constituents used, and exertions expenses however can number any place from $one hundred,000 to over $three hundred,000 relying on complexity and finishes chosen.
FAQ three: Do I want allows for to construct an ADU?
Yes! Most jurisdictions require permits sooner than building an ADU; that is fundamental to match your neighborhood zoning legislation and constructing codes previous to opening production.
FAQ four: Can I use my garage as an ADU?
Yes! Garage conversion is a prominent procedure for developing an accessory dwelling unit; besides the fact that children, one can want greatest allows for and may desire variations relying on zoning rules.
